Best forCFOs and FP&A teams that want to reduce spreadsheet work and keep financial models synced with the business.
What it doesAbacum is an AI-native FP&A platform for planning, reporting, modeling, and forecasting in one system. It offers driver-based forecasting, scenario modeling, and automated reporting, with AI-powered data cleaning and anomaly detection across 700+ integrations.
Capabilities- Collaborative budgeting and driver-based forecasting
- Scenario modeling and what-if analysis
- Dashboards and automated reporting
- AI data cleaning and anomaly detection
- P&L, balance sheet, and cash flow automation
- 700+ integrations and self-service ETL

Best forAccounting firms, CFOs, and finance teams that want to automate bookkeeping and month end close.
What it doesDocyt is an AI powered bookkeeping and accounting platform that automates expense management, bank and revenue reconciliation, transaction categorization, and financial reporting. It supports month end close automation and multi entity consolidation, and integrates with banks, POS systems, and payroll platforms. The platform serves accounting firms, finance teams, and businesses in sectors such as hospitality.
Capabilities- Automated transaction categorization
- Bank and revenue reconciliation
- Month end close automation and reporting
- Multi entity and franchise consolidation
